Towne Lyne House Condominium is a 78-unit elevator building on Tremont Street in Brighton, positioned on the Brighton/Newton line with easy reach to the Brookline and Cleveland Circle areas. Over the past 12 months, five units sold at a median price of $580,000, or about $639 per square foot, with homes spending an average of 83 days on the market. Monthly HOA fees range from roughly $424 to $696 depending on the unit.

Towne Lyne House offers a mix of studios, one-bedroom, and two-bedroom homes. Studios are noted as rarely available, often on upper floors with balconies and hardwood floors. One-bedrooms tend to be spacious and bright, with several completely renovated—featuring updated kitchens with stainless appliances, granite counters, breakfast bars, and hardwood or bamboo flooring. One oversized one-bedroom measured 767 square feet with private outdoor space.
Two-bedroom units are among the larger offerings, with one at 877 square feet. These frequently include gracious foyers, high ceilings, archways, eat-in kitchens, and living/dining combinations. Top-floor corner units are prized for tree-top views and abundant natural light. Renovated two-bedrooms have featured maple and granite kitchens, corian or solid-surface counters, and updated baths. Both rear-facing (quieter) and front-facing (balcony) exposures exist, and a first-floor rear unit was noted as accessible with no stairs.
The location is a genuine commuter asset. An express bus to downtown Boston stops right outside the door, and the building sits on the 57/301 bus routes with access to the B, C, and D Green Line trains. The Mass Pike (Route 90) is minutes away via Oak Square, and residents are close to Cleveland Circle, Brighton Center, and area shops and stores. The combination of quiet residential surroundings, resort-style pool, and multiple transit options makes it appealing to owner-occupants and investors alike.
